The Traffic Management (London Borough of Greenwich) Permit Scheme Order 2011

Made

2nd August 2011

Coming into force

5th September 2011

The Secretary of State for Transport having approved the London Borough of Greenwich Permit Scheme under section 34(2) of the Traffic Management Act 2004(1) makes this Order in exercise of the powers conferred by sections 34(4) and (5) and 39(2) of that Act.

Citation and commencement

1.  This Order may be cited as the Traffic Management (London Borough of Greenwich) Permit Scheme Order 2011 and comes into force on 5th September 2011.

Interpretation

2.  In this Order—

“the London Borough of Greenwich Permit Scheme” means the permit scheme set out in the Schedule to this Order in terms commonly known as the “London Permit Scheme” which was prepared and submitted to the Secretary of State by the London Borough of Greenwich and has been approved by the Secretary of State; and

“specified streets” has the meaning given by regulation 8 of the Traffic Management Permit Scheme (England) Regulations 2007(2).

Commencement of Permit Scheme

3.  The London Borough of Greenwich Permit Scheme comes into effect on 5th September 2011.

Application of Part 8 of the Traffic Management Permit Scheme (England) Regulations 2007

4.  Part 8 of the Traffic Management Permit Scheme (England) Regulations 2007 shall apply to the specified streets within the London Borough of Greenwich Permit Scheme.
